With barely an exception, Bollywood failed to make its mark on the box office in the year 2022. In contrast, the south Indian films churned out some of the biggest draws, which also won acclaim overseas, notably SS Rajamouli's RRR's Oscar 2023 nomination, which is set to be announced in March of this year.

After nearly two years of drought caused by the Covid-19 pandemic, cinema halls across the world and here in India saw a massive upsurge in the visitors in the year 2022. There have been several blockbuster films that have entertained the audience and also succeeded in making huge earnings at the box office.

However, unlike most years in the pre-pandemic era when the list of top grossers was dominated by Hindi films, with a sprinkling of regional language cinema, mainly Tamil or Telugu and an odd Hollywood production thrown in, the year 2022 saw a near-total decimation of Hindi films by south Indian films.

The Internet Movie Database (IMDb), which is an online database of information related to films and television series, has ranked the highest-earning Indian films as follows:

K.G.F.: Chapter 2 (Kannada, INR 12.50 billion), RRR (Telugu, INR 12.29 billion), Ponniyin Selvan: Part 1 (Tamil, INR 5.05 billion), Vikram (Tamil, INR 5 billion); Brahmastra Part 1: Shiva (Hindi, INR 4.31 billion); Kantara (Kannada, INR 4.78 billion); Drishyam 2 (Hindi, INR 3.434 billion); The Kashmir Files (Hindi, INR 3.401 billion); Bhool Bhulaiyaa 2 (Hindi, INR 2.669 billion); and Beast (Tamil, INR 2.435 billion).

While the list is led by K.G.F. Chapter 2 and RRR, both of which have earned more than INR 12 billion, only four films from Bollywood—Brahmastra Part 1: Shiva, Drishyam 2, The Kashmir Files, and Bhool Bhulaiyaa 2—have succeeded in securing a spot on the list. However, their earnings are nowhere close to those of the top films, as none of them exceeded INR 5 billion.

As if to turn the knife in the wounds of Bollywood biggies, in an interaction with the audience in the United States, veteran film director SS Rajamouli outright rejected the notion that RRR was a Bollywood film. He said it was a Telugu film from the southern part of India.

Besides earning a whopping more than INR 12 billion, SS Rajamouli’s RRR earned two wins in the Critics’ Choice Awards  for the best song and best foreign film at the 28th Critics Choice Awards, held in Los Angles, USA. RRR has also been shortlisted for the Oscars in 2023. Besides RRR, K G F: Chapter 2, Ponniyin Selvan: Part I, Vikram, Kantara are some of the films which have made massive success in the world of cinema in the year gone by.

‘‘In my view, the Indian audience has a great thirst for an overall entertaining film. In 2022, while Bollywood films were marred by viciously negative narratives, weak storylines, and songs, South Indian films have successfully met the demand and energy of the audience. South Indian films consist of an ingenious storyline, mesmerising music and songs (even dubbed), and the charisma of the stars, backed by rigorous marketing and publicity. ‘‘Elements like the systematic association of diverse characters in Loki-universe in Vikaram, cinematography and possession of demigod in Kantara, tethering background score and enigmatic presence and performance of their beloved star in KGF and RRR. It all has translated the love and affection of the audience in a thumping box office collection,’’ Shantanu Shekhar who studies cinema studies in Delhi University and aspires to be a filmmaker, tells Media India Group.

Although there are numerous films to be released in 2023, here’s the list of most awaited South Indian films in this year:

Pushpa: The Rule

Allu Arjun in and as Pushpa

Pushpa: The Rule is highly anticipated by fans, who are curiously waiting for its theatrical release. This is the second part of the critically acclaimed superhit film, Pushpa: The Rise. The tussle continues as Pushpa and Bhanwar Singh continue their rivalry in this epic conclusion to the two-part series.

Sukumar’s action-entertainer film Pushpa the Rule is expected to have a budget of about INR 4 Billion. The movie stars Allu Arjun and Rashmika Mandanna in the lead roles, along with Fahadh Faasil, and many others are seen in supporting roles. The music is composed by Devi Sri Prasad, while the cinematography is done by Miroslaw Kuba Brozek, and it was is by Karthika Srinivas. The film is produced under the Mythri Movie Makers banner.

While the exact date of its release is still unknown, the film is expected to hit the theaters across the country in the first half of 2023.

Indian 2

Indian 2: Tamil action-thriller, is expected to arrive in cinemas across India by end of this year

Filmgoers have been anticipating its release in theaters since its announcement. Directed and written by S. Shankar, Indian 2 is an upcoming Tamil action-thriller which is the next part of the critically acclaimed pan-Indian blockbuster film Indian. While the lead role is being played by Kamal Haasan, Indian 2 also stars Kajal Aggarwal, Rakul Preet Singh, Priya Bhavani Shankar, and Samuthirakani, among others.

Senapathi (Kamal Haasan) murders his own son in the final scene of the 1996 film Indian before fleeing from India. The plot of Indian 2 begins at the climax of Indian, when Senapathi returns to India and begins to uproot societal evils and seek to eradicate deeply embedded corruption.

The film is produced by Allirajah Subaskaran, B. Jeyamohan, Lakshmi Saravana Kumar & Kabilan Vaira Muthu. The screenplay and dialogues are written by Jayamohan,Vamsy Krishna, and Lakshmi Saravanakumar.

The filmmakers haven’t announced their release plans, but, Indian 2 is expected to arrive in cinemas across India this year.

Jailer

Rajinikanth starrer Jailer is scheduled to release in theatres in April 2023

It is one of the most anticipated films among Rajinikanth fans and moviegoers. Directed by Nelson Dilipkumar, Jailer is an action drama film in which the lead roles are being played by Superstar Rajinikanth and Ramya Krishnan. while the other key roles are played by Mohanlal, Yogi Babu, Shiva Rajkumar, Mirnaa, and many others in supporting roles.

Jailer, depicts the plot of a syndicate attempting to free their heads from prison, but the warden of the jail foils their efforts by putting on a show for the remaining criminals. Made with a budget of INR1.75 billion, it is produced by Kalanidhi Maran under Sun Pictures; the screenplay of the film is written by K S  Ravikumar; the music is composed by Anirudh Ravichander; and the cinematography is done by Vijay Kartik.

The movie Jailer is all set to release in theatres on April 14, 2023.

Salaar

Baahubali fame Prabhas debutes in the Telugu film industry with Salaar

Salaar is one of the most highly anticipated films among Prabhas fans, as it marks the debut of a superstar in the Telugu film industry. Prabhas steps into the territory of the Telugu film industry with Salaar and plays the lead role, Shruti Haasan has been cast opposite her in a neo-noir action thriller film.

While the film is being made under Hombale Films’ production house, its cinematography is done by Bhuvan Gowda, its music is by Ravi Basrur, and it is produced by Vijay Kiragandur. Other actors such as Jagapathi Babu (Rajamanaar), Madhu Guruswamy, and Easwari Rao will also be seen in key roles.

Made with an estimated budget of INR 2 billion, the film is scheduled to be theatrically released on September 28, 2023.

 

Project K

Bollywood fame Deepika Padukone debutes in Telugu films with multi-starrer Project K

This is one of the most anticipated films among moviegoers. Starring Amitabh Bachchan, Prabhas, Deepika Padukone, in her Telugu film debut, and Disha Patani, Project K is a 2023 upcoming Indian and Telugu action-sci-fi film. While the music is composed by Mickey J Meyer, the cinematography is by Dani Sanchez Lopez, and the film is written and directed by Nag Ashwin, Project K also commemorates the 50th anniversary of the Vyjayanthi films.

Made with an estimated budget of INR 5 billion, it is considered one of the most expensive films ever made in India. The film is expected to complete its shooting in the first half of 2023 and is scheduled to be released across India on October 18, 2023.
